No, there is no direct train from Saarbrücken to The Louvre. However, there are services departing from Saarbrücken station and arriving at The Louvre station via Paris l'Est.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 4m.
Saarbrücken to The Louvre train services, operated by Société Nationale des Chemins de fer Français (SNCF), depart from Saarbrücken Hbf station.
Saarbrücken to The Louvre train services, operated by Société Nationale des Chemins de fer Français (SNCF), arrive at Paris l'Est station.
The distance between Saarbrücken and The Louvre is 343 km. The road distance is 382 km.
Société Nationale des Chemins de fer Français (SNCF) operates a train from Saarbrücken Hbf to Paris l'Est 4 times a day. Tickets cost €60–130 and the journey takes 1h 54m.
